- ABOUT DISCORDIAN ZEN
-
- Many kinds of Zen exist. Each variety centers around a particular
- practice/ rite. Soto Zen centers on zazen. Rinzai Zen on koan
- introspection. Fuke Zen centers on playing a particular kind of
- music on the shakuhachi (a bamboo flute). Elemental Zen centers on
- tea ceremony. Discordian Zen centers on the Rite of Not Knowing as
- its basic manifestation [see below].
-
- Performing the Rite of Not Knowing we enter into the realms of
- don't know mind. Letting go of our time and opinions, doing what
- appears, we become more flexible, less attached. Discordian Zen
- represents a new Zen manifes- tation. While the Rite of Not nowing
- represents Discordian Zen's primary practice (open to anyone),
- there exist additional practices/manifestations. These include:
-
- 1- The Zen Precepts
- 2- A new manner of speaking
- 3- A new mainfestation of time
- 4- Reweaving the web of life
-

- THE BASIC PRACTICE OF DISCORDIAN ZEN
-
- The Rite of Not Knowing
-
- 1- Materials
- 3x5" file cards (lined or unlined)
- Pen
- Envelope
- Stamps
-
- 2- On each file cars (as many as you choose to use) write simple
- action(s)/ activity(ies) (I prefer one activity/action to a
- card, but you can have more if you like). For example:
-
- Walk around the block 3 times.
- Eat a hot dog bun.
- Do 50 jumping jacks.
- Listen to 5 different radio stations simultaneously for 5
- minutes.
-

- 4- I shuffle all the cards I receive together and then, through
- random means, decide how many cards to send back to you.
-
- 5- I mail cards to you. You perform the actions/activities on the
- cards EXCEPT for those activities you wish to veto. This
- principle of the veto ensures that you don't have to do
- anything that violates your health and/or welfare.
-
- 6- After you finish, mail the cards back to me (add new ones if
- you wish) and I then put them back in the stack to re-include
- them in the next round.
-
- The original constantly present and relentlessly emerging
- condition means nothing other than the life giving Chaos. Through
- this Rite one enters the original ungraspable, undefinable
- condition. The Chaotic vibrations of freedom and compassion
- flourish. Miraculously, one discovers that one loses nothing when
- one gives everything away.
